Problem
The development of new maize varieties is a time-consuming process that requires years to combine desirable traits such as disease resistance, drought tolerance, and high yield, posing challenges in efficiently producing stable and agronomically sound maize varieties.
Innovation Solution
The development of a novel maize variety, 1PWEW24, with specific traits introduced through backcross conversion, genetic manipulation, and transformation, including cytoplasmic male sterility and heritable traits like herbicide tolerance and disease resistance, facilitated by crossing and tissue culture techniques.

A novel maize variety designated 1PWEW24 and seed, plants and plant parts thereof are provided. Methods for producing a maize plant comprise crossing maize variety 1PWEW24 with another maize plant are provided. Methods for producing a maize plant containing in its genetic material one or more traits introgressed into 1PWEW24 through backcross conversion and/or transformation, and to the maize seed, plant and plant part produced thereby are provided. Hybrid maize seed, plants or plant parts are produced by crossing the variety 1PWEW24 or a locus conversion of 1PWEW24 with another maize variety.
